Explore a critical cybersecurity vulnerability in this 15-minute IEEE conference talk that reveals how Man-in-the-Middle attacks can be executed without using rogue access points. Delve into the intersection of Wi-Fi Protected Access (WPA) protocols and ICMP redirects, uncovering a novel attack vector presented by researchers from Tsinghua University, Zhongguancun Lab, and George Mason University. Gain insights into the potential risks and implications of this security flaw for wireless networks and learn about the innovative techniques used to exploit the interaction between WPA and ICMP protocols.
